r20555 - htdocs/trunk/news - Add 2.4.5 news item

Phil Longstaff plongstaff at code.gnucash.org
Sun Apr 10 17:16:17 EDT 2011


Author: plongstaff
Date: 2011-04-10 17:16:17 -0400 (Sun, 10 Apr 2011)
New Revision: 20555
Trac: http://svn.gnucash.org/trac/changeset/20555

Added:
   htdocs/trunk/news/110410-2.4.5.news
Log:
Add 2.4.5 news item


Added: htdocs/trunk/news/110410-2.4.5.news
===================================================================
--- htdocs/trunk/news/110410-2.4.5.news	                        (rev 0)
+++ htdocs/trunk/news/110410-2.4.5.news	2011-04-10 21:16:17 UTC (rev 20555)
@@ -0,0 +1,119 @@
+<b>Announcement:</b> GnuCash 2.4.5 Release
+2011-04-10
+
+<h2>GnuCash 2.4.5 released</h2>
+
+<p>The GnuCash development team proudly announces GnuCash 2.4.5, the fifth bug fix release in a series of stable of the GnuCash Free Accounting Software. With this new release series, GnuCash can use an SQL database using SQLite3, MySQL or PostgreSQL. It runs on GNU/Linux, *BSD, Solaris, Microsoft Windows and Mac OSX.</p>
+
+<p>Major changes in the 2.4.0 release include;
+<ul>
+<li>In addition to the XML backend, Gnucash can now use a SQLite3, MySQL or PostgreSQL database to store the data. This is a new implementation using libdbi. It supports all features including the business features.  In order to build with this, add --enable-dbi to the configure command.  In addition to the libdbi-dev package for your distribution, you will also need the appropriate DBD (libdbi driver) package for sqlite3, mysql or postgresql.</li>
+<li>As a replacement for the current GtkHTML HTML engine used to display reports and graphs, Gnucash can use WebKit. WebKit is the engine used by Google Chrome on Windows and Safari on Apple.  In order to build with this, add --with-html-engine=webkit to the configure command.  You will need an appropriate webkit-dev package.  On win32, you will need to download the webkit-1.1.90-win32.zip file from the source repository and put it into the downloads directory of your gnucash build area.</li>
+<li>Updated AqBanking on Win32.</li>
+</ul>
+
+<h3>Getting GnuCash for Windows (Win32 binary)</h3>
+<p>The <a href="http://downloads.sourceforge.net/sourceforge/gnucash/gnucash-2.4.5-setup.exe">Gnucash 2.4.5 Win32 setup executable</a> can be downloaded from Sourceforge. It will install everything needed to run GnuCash.
+
+<h3>Mac OSX binary</h3>
+<p>The <a href="http://downloads.sourceforge.net/sourceforge/gnucash/Gnucash-Intel-2.4.5.dmg">Gnucash 2.4.5 MacOSX package</a> can be downloaded from Sourceforge as well.
+
+<h3>Getting GnuCash as source code</h3>
+<p>If you want to compile GnuCash 2.4.5 for yourself, the source code can be downloaded from:
+<ul>
+<li>Sourceforge: <a href="http://downloads.sourceforge.net/sourceforge/gnucash/gnucash-2.4.5.tar.bz2">bzip2</a>, <a href="http://downloads.sourceforge.net/sourceforge/gnucash/gnucash-2.4.5.tar.gz">gzip</a>, <a href="http://sourceforge.net/projects/gnucash/files/gnucash%20(stable)/2.4.5/">all files</a>.</li>
+<li>You can also checkout the sources directly from the subversion repository with this command:<br/><br/><span style="font-family: monospace;">svn co http://svn.gnucash.org/repo/gnucash/tags/2.4.5 gnucash</span></li>
+</ul></p>
+
+<p>To compile GnuCash from the source code by yourself, you will need Gnome 2, guile, slib. In addition you will need swig if compiling from subversion.</p>
+
+
+<p>Changes between 2.4.4 and 2.4.5 include:
+
+<ul>
+<li>User-visible changes</li>
+<ul>
+<li>[20457] Improve message printed on screen</li>
+<li>Note last stable version number</li>
+</ul>
+
+
+
+
+<li>Updated translations or translation-related changes</li>
+<ul>
+<li>[20507] Various spelling fixes in comments and translatable strings.</li>
+<li>Updated Dutch translation, copied from the translation project.</li>
+<li>Updated Italian translation.</li>
+</ul>
+
+
+
+
+<li>Bugs fixed</li>
+<ul>
+<li>[20496] Bug #645518: Partly revert r20378, "Correct memory leaks found with valgrind"
+
+The original author (Alex) asked to have this part reverted as it seems
+to cause the crash explained in the bugreport, but he doesn't have time
+to investigate this in detail right now.</li>
+<li>[20481] Bug #645640: Online transfer must not allow to change amount in second window</li>
+<li>Bug #642176: Add four decimals to CLF (Chilean Unidades de fomento)
+
+Oops, I forgot 1 digit</li>
+<li>Bug #642176: Add four decimals to CLF (Chilean Unidades de fomento)
+
+While we could not find a document, which defines the decimals,
+they are indispensable for the conversion of payments in "real" CLP.</li>
+<li>Bug #645173 - [PATCH] Configure check uses hardcoded webkit library
+name
+
+Patch by Andy Clayton.</li>
+<li>Bug #641645 - Support ActivePerl 5.12 for Finance:Quote on Windows</li>
+<li>Bug #644688: Account edit fails to detect that no changes have been made and marks the account 'dirty'.</li>
+</ul>
+
+
+
+
+<li>Other code/build changes</li>
+<ul>
+<li>[20501] During win32 build, if a component is already installed, print the installation path
+
+Original patch by plongstaff.</li>
+<li>[20491] Fix glade message with unintended whitespaces.</li>
+<li>[20487]Windows nightly build: fix webserver directory creation hack</li>
+<li>[20475] Windows build: fix weekly 2.4 build and move log files into separate directory</li>
+<li>[20461] Windows build: allow reset.sh to remove mingw</li>
+<li>[20460] Windows build: fix upload code</li>
+<li>[20456] Some additional Windows nightly build fixes:
+- restore the original mingw/msys link, even when the build script abort (due to a die command)
+- only restore the mingw/msys link if it was saved before
+- weekly builds should be on Monday, not Tuesday
+- upload tag rebuilds to a directory named 'releases' instead of 'tags'</li>
+<li>[20455] Build server: automatically create directories on webserver for new branches</li>
+<li>[20454] Rework the Windows weekly 2.4 build to avoid parallel builds (which would fail)</li>
+<li>[20452] Adapt the windows build system to deal with swapping mingw installations on one build machine</li>
+<li>Start the 2.4 stable branch so that trunk is now experimental again</li>
+<li>Add some convenience getter functions to gncOwner.</li>
+<li>Whitespace and spelling corrections</li>
+<li>Make error message on missing &lt;dbi/dbi.h&gt; more verbose.
+
+Also mention the infamous dbi database drivers here,
+https://lists.gnucash.org/pipermail/gnucash-devel/2011-February/031171.html</li>
+</ul>
+
+
+
+
+
+
+
+</ul>
+
+<h3>How can you help?</h3>
+<p>Translating: The new release comes with some new translation strings. If you consider contributing a translation, we invite you to test this release already. </p>
+<p></p>
+
+<h3>About the Program</h3>
+<p>GnuCash is a free, open source accounting program released under the GNU General Public License (GPL) and available for GNU/Linux, *BSD, Solaris, Mac OSX and Microsoft Windows.  Programming on GnuCash began in 1997, and its first stable release was in 1998.</p>



More information about the gnucash-changes mailing list